Megjegyzések:The Israelite confession was the only one among the accepted churches that was left without representation in the Upper House of Hungarian parliament after 1867. The paper seeks to answer the question what theoretical and practical considerations motivated the idea of providing the Israelite confession with representation in the Upper House during the reform of the Upper House in 1885 when it did not even belong to the accepted confessions yet. What role was played in the abortion of this proposal by the failure of religious emancipation, and by the institutional separation of religious trends? Moreover, what factors continued to prevent the establishment of political representation after 1895, and the adoption of the Israelite confession among the accepted religions? The analysis also explores the way in which the opinion of the progressive confessional press about prospective representation was shaped. The analysis is based on both parliamentary documents and the neologue Jewish press that was engaged with confessional matters.
